/net-tools-3.5.0/mbedtls-2.4.0/library/ |
D | ecjpake.c | 181 const mbedtls_ecp_point *G, in ecjpake_hash() argument 195 MBEDTLS_MPI_CHK( ecjpake_write_len_point( &p, end, grp, pf, G ) ); in ecjpake_hash() 231 const mbedtls_ecp_point *G, in ecjpake_zkp_read() argument 278 MBEDTLS_MPI_CHK( ecjpake_hash( md_info, grp, pf, G, &V, X, id, &h ) ); in ecjpake_zkp_read() 280 &VV, &h, X, &r, G ) ); in ecjpake_zkp_read() 303 const mbedtls_ecp_point *G, in ecjpake_zkp_write() argument 327 G, &v, &V, f_rng, p_rng ) ); in ecjpake_zkp_write() 328 MBEDTLS_MPI_CHK( ecjpake_hash( md_info, grp, pf, G, &V, X, id, &h ) ); in ecjpake_zkp_write() 364 const mbedtls_ecp_point *G, in ecjpake_kkp_read() argument 388 MBEDTLS_MPI_CHK( ecjpake_zkp_read( md_info, grp, pf, G, X, id, p, end ) ); in ecjpake_kkp_read() [all …]
|
D | ecp_curves.c | 589 ecp_mpi_load( &grp->G.X, gx, gxlen ); in ecp_group_load() 590 ecp_mpi_load( &grp->G.Y, gy, gylen ); in ecp_group_load() 591 ecp_mpi_set1( &grp->G.Z ); in ecp_group_load() 638 #define LOAD_GROUP_A( G ) ecp_group_load( grp, \ argument 639 G ## _p, sizeof( G ## _p ), \ 640 G ## _a, sizeof( G ## _a ), \ 641 G ## _b, sizeof( G ## _b ), \ 642 G ## _gx, sizeof( G ## _gx ), \ 643 G ## _gy, sizeof( G ## _gy ), \ 644 G ## _n, sizeof( G ## _n ) ) [all …]
|
D | sha512.c | 203 uint64_t A, B, C, D, E, F, G, H; in mbedtls_sha512_process() local 241 G = ctx->state[6]; in mbedtls_sha512_process() 247 P( A, B, C, D, E, F, G, H, W[i], K[i] ); i++; in mbedtls_sha512_process() 248 P( H, A, B, C, D, E, F, G, W[i], K[i] ); i++; in mbedtls_sha512_process() 249 P( G, H, A, B, C, D, E, F, W[i], K[i] ); i++; in mbedtls_sha512_process() 250 P( F, G, H, A, B, C, D, E, W[i], K[i] ); i++; in mbedtls_sha512_process() 251 P( E, F, G, H, A, B, C, D, W[i], K[i] ); i++; in mbedtls_sha512_process() 252 P( D, E, F, G, H, A, B, C, W[i], K[i] ); i++; in mbedtls_sha512_process() 253 P( C, D, E, F, G, H, A, B, W[i], K[i] ); i++; in mbedtls_sha512_process() 254 P( B, C, D, E, F, G, H, A, W[i], K[i] ); i++; in mbedtls_sha512_process() [all …]
|
D | dhm.c | 136 ( ret = dhm_read_bignum( &ctx->G, p, end ) ) != 0 || in mbedtls_dhm_read_params() 181 MBEDTLS_MPI_CHK( mbedtls_mpi_exp_mod( &ctx->GX, &ctx->G, &ctx->X, in mbedtls_dhm_make_params() 196 n2 = mbedtls_mpi_size( &ctx->G ); in mbedtls_dhm_make_params() 201 DHM_MPI_EXPORT( &ctx->G , n2 ); in mbedtls_dhm_make_params() 264 MBEDTLS_MPI_CHK( mbedtls_mpi_exp_mod( &ctx->GX, &ctx->G, &ctx->X, in mbedtls_dhm_make_public() 405 mbedtls_mpi_free( &ctx->GX ); mbedtls_mpi_free( &ctx->X ); mbedtls_mpi_free( &ctx->G ); in mbedtls_dhm_free() 468 ( ret = mbedtls_asn1_get_mpi( &p, end, &dhm->G ) ) != 0 ) in mbedtls_dhm_parse_dhm()
|
D | pkparse.c | 331 if( ( ret = mbedtls_ecp_point_read_binary( grp, &grp->G, in pk_group_from_specified() 341 mbedtls_mpi_read_binary( &grp->G.X, p + 1, len - 1 ) != 0 || in pk_group_from_specified() 342 mbedtls_mpi_lset( &grp->G.Y, p[0] - 2 ) != 0 || in pk_group_from_specified() 343 mbedtls_mpi_lset( &grp->G.Z, 1 ) != 0 ) in pk_group_from_specified() 390 mbedtls_mpi_cmp_mpi( &grp->G.X, &ref.G.X ) == 0 && in pk_group_id_from_group() 391 mbedtls_mpi_cmp_mpi( &grp->G.Z, &ref.G.Z ) == 0 && in pk_group_id_from_group() 393 mbedtls_mpi_get_bit( &grp->G.Y, 0 ) == mbedtls_mpi_get_bit( &ref.G.Y, 0 ) ) in pk_group_id_from_group() 828 ( ret = mbedtls_ecp_mul( &eck->grp, &eck->Q, &eck->d, &eck->grp.G, in pk_parse_key_sec1_der()
|
D | rsa.c | 100 mbedtls_mpi P1, Q1, H, G; in mbedtls_rsa_gen_key() local 109 m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); in mbedtls_rsa_gen_key() 138 MBEDTLS_MPI_CHK( mbedtls_mpi_gcd( &G, &ctx->E, &H ) ); in mbedtls_rsa_gen_key() 140 while( mbedtls_mpi_cmp_int( &G, 1 ) != 0 ); in mbedtls_rsa_gen_key() 157 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G ); in mbedtls_rsa_gen_key() 199 mbedtls_mpi PQ, DE, P1, Q1, H, I, G, G2, L1, L2, DP, DQ, QP; in mbedtls_rsa_check_privkey() local 208 …mbedtls_mpi_init( &H ); mbedtls_mpi_init( &I ); mbedtls_mpi_init( &G ); mbedtls_mpi_init( &G2 ); in mbedtls_rsa_check_privkey() 217 MBEDTLS_MPI_CHK( mbedtls_mpi_gcd( &G, &ctx->E, &H ) ); in mbedtls_rsa_check_privkey() 235 mbedtls_mpi_cmp_int( &G, 1 ) != 0 ) in mbedtls_rsa_check_privkey() 242 …mbedtls_mpi_free( &H ); mbedtls_mpi_free( &I ); mbedtls_mpi_free( &G ); mbedtls_mpi_free( &G2 ); in mbedtls_rsa_check_privkey()
|
D | ecp.c | 259 if( grp->G.X.p == NULL ) in ecp_get_type() 262 if( grp->G.Y.p == NULL ) in ecp_get_type() 333 mbedtls_ecp_point_free( &grp->G ); in mbedtls_ecp_group_free() 1341 p_eq_g = ( mbedtls_mpi_cmp_mpi( &P->Y, &grp->G.Y ) == 0 && in ecp_mul_comb() 1342 mbedtls_mpi_cmp_mpi( &P->X, &grp->G.X ) == 0 ); in ecp_mul_comb() 1816 const mbedtls_ecp_point *G, in mbedtls_ecp_gen_keypair_base() argument 1891 return( mbedtls_ecp_mul( grp, Q, d, G, f_rng, p_rng ) ); in mbedtls_ecp_gen_keypair_base() 1902 return( mbedtls_ecp_gen_keypair_base( grp, &grp->G, d, Q, f_rng, p_rng ) ); in mbedtls_ecp_gen_keypair() 1944 MBEDTLS_MPI_CHK( mbedtls_ecp_mul( &grp, &Q, &prv->d, &prv->grp.G, NULL, NULL ) ); in mbedtls_ecp_check_pub_priv() 2002 MBEDTLS_MPI_CHK( mbedtls_ecp_mul( &grp, &P, &m, &grp.G, NULL, NULL ) ); in mbedtls_ecp_self_test() [all …]
|
/net-tools-3.5.0/mbedtls-2.4.0/programs/pkey/ |
D | dh_genprime.c | 72 mbedtls_mpi G, P, Q; in main() local 81 mbedtls_mpi_init( &G ); mbedtls_mpi_init( &P ); mbedtls_mpi_init( &Q ); in main() 109 if( ( ret = mbedtls_mpi_read_string( &G, 10, GENERATOR ) ) != 0 ) in main() 173 ( ret = mbedtls_mpi_write_file( "G = ", &G, 16, fout ) != 0 ) ) in main() 185 mbedtls_mpi_free( &G ); mbedtls_mpi_free( &P ); mbedtls_mpi_free( &Q ); in main()
|
D | dh_prime.txt | 2 G = 02
|
D | dh_server.c | 160 mbedtls_mpi_read_file( &dhm.G, 16, f ) != 0 ) in main()
|
/net-tools-3.5.0/mbedtls-2.4.0/tests/suites/ |
D | test_suite_dhm.function | 40 TEST_ASSERT( mbedtls_mpi_read_string( &ctx_srv.G, radix_G, input_G ) == 0 ); 103 mbedtls_mpi P, G; 106 mbedtls_mpi_init( &P ); mbedtls_mpi_init( &G ); 109 TEST_ASSERT( mbedtls_mpi_read_string( &G, 16, g ) == 0 ); 115 TEST_ASSERT( mbedtls_mpi_cmp_mpi( &ctx.G, &G ) == 0 ); 118 mbedtls_mpi_free( &P ); mbedtls_mpi_free( &G );
|
D | test_suite_pkcs1_v15.function | 65 mbedtls_mpi P1, Q1, H, G; 70 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 87 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 106 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G ); 124 mbedtls_mpi P1, Q1, H, G; 131 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 148 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 170 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G );
|
D | test_suite_pkcs1_v21.function | 65 mbedtls_mpi P1, Q1, H, G; 70 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 87 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 106 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G ); 124 mbedtls_mpi P1, Q1, H, G; 131 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 148 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 170 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G );
|
D | test_suite_rsa.function | 29 mbedtls_mpi P1, Q1, H, G; 33 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 51 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 73 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G ); 126 mbedtls_mpi P1, Q1, H, G; 130 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 148 TEST_ASSERT( mbedtls_mpi_gcd( &G, &ctx.E, &H ) == 0 ); 181 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G ); 326 mbedtls_mpi P1, Q1, H, G; 330 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); [all …]
|
D | test_suite_ecp.function | 70 TEST_ASSERT( mbedtls_ecp_check_pubkey( &grp, &grp.G ) == 0 ); 81 TEST_ASSERT( mbedtls_ecp_mul( &grp, &R, &dA, &grp.G, 91 TEST_ASSERT( mbedtls_ecp_mul( &grp, &R, &dB, &grp.G, NULL, NULL ) == 0 ); 125 TEST_ASSERT( mbedtls_ecp_check_pubkey( &grp, &grp.G ) == 0 ); 133 TEST_ASSERT( mbedtls_ecp_mul( &grp, &R, &dA, &grp.G, 143 TEST_ASSERT( mbedtls_ecp_mul( &grp, &R, &dB, &grp.G, NULL, NULL ) == 0 ); 319 TEST_ASSERT( mbedtls_ecp_tls_write_point( &grp, &grp.G, 326 TEST_ASSERT( mbedtls_ecp_tls_write_point( &grp, &grp.G, 329 TEST_ASSERT( mbedtls_mpi_cmp_mpi( &grp.G.X, &pt.X ) == 0 ); 330 TEST_ASSERT( mbedtls_mpi_cmp_mpi( &grp.G.Y, &pt.Y ) == 0 ); [all …]
|
D | test_suite_pk.function | 333 mbedtls_mpi P1, Q1, H, G; 338 … mbedtls_mpi_init( &P1 ); mbedtls_mpi_init( &Q1 ); mbedtls_mpi_init( &H ); mbedtls_mpi_init( &G ); 362 TEST_ASSERT( mbedtls_mpi_gcd( &G, &rsa->E, &H ) == 0 ); 381 … mbedtls_mpi_free( &P1 ); mbedtls_mpi_free( &Q1 ); mbedtls_mpi_free( &H ); mbedtls_mpi_free( &G );
|
/net-tools-3.5.0/mbedtls-2.4.0/tests/data_files/dir4/ |
D | cert23.crt | 7 FiFrrUL0MNgiGxjkTthWgsfV4C/i3vRDTCW+2UMFdd6+z7hwFf+ldTsCP9Qp+93G
|
D | cert42.crt | 15 1lO/MiwxhTTluHPGkl/nBG+uxySInuQMDvdyQDXp2e17qxops+G+1UnRJinqLtsd
|
D | cert52.crt | 15 1lO/MiwxhTTluHPGkl/nBG+uxySInuQMDvdyQDXp2e17qxops+G+1UnRJinqLtsd
|
/net-tools-3.5.0/ |
D | ca.crt | 13 9uUHhR05Rf4Sgyji18d/G/yJMlzfBvn8BqSXb+45kQ4pP/YykMcVElYaYm444Nte
|
/net-tools-3.5.0/mbedtls-2.4.0/include/mbedtls/ |
D | ecp.h | 135 mbedtls_ecp_point G; /*!< generator of the (sub)group used */ member 605 const mbedtls_ecp_point *G,
|
D | dhm.h | 153 mbedtls_mpi G; /*!< generator */ member
|
/net-tools-3.5.0/mbedtls-2.4.0/tests/data_files/ |
D | server2.key | 8 ++AtOg6eENxD+xVs0f1IeGz57Tjo3QnXX7VBZNdj+p1ECvhCE/G7XnkgU5hLZX+G
|
D | server7_all_space.crt | 4 ZWRpYXRlIENBMB4XDTEzMDkyNDE2MTIyNFoXDTIzMDkyMjE2MTIyNFowNDELMAk G
|
D | server7_pem_space.crt | 4 ZWRpYXRlIENBMB4XDTEzMDkyNDE2MTIyNFoXDTIzMDkyMjE2MTIyNFowNDELMAk G
|